Special Function 5 (Audio Detector Response)
DESCRIPTION
When making modulation measurements, both the udio
p
Operation
ak detector response (for peak measure-
ments including SINAD)' and the digital averaging response (for rms measurements) are usually fast.
A
slower response time (narrower detection bandwidth) can be enabled using Special Function 5.1.
The slow response time improves measurement readability on unstable or noisy signals whenever
display jitter is excessive.
PROCEDURE
The Measuring Receiver is normally set for fast response.
To
change from fast to slow or vice versa,
enter the corresponding Special Function code, then select
SPCL.
COMMENTS
Default Condition
When the instrument is first turned on or when Automatic Operation or Instrument Preset is selected,
the response time returns to fast.
